Public Inspection: CMS: Request for Information: Medicare Advantage Data

Pre-publication notice from the Centers for Medicare& Medicaid Services (CMS) seeking comments on all aspects of data related to the MA program, including data not currently collected as well as data currently collected. CMS is especially interested in data-related recommendations related to beneficiary access to care, including provider directories and networks; prior authorization and utilization management, including denials of care and beneficiary experience with appeals processes as well as use and reliance on algorithms; cost and utilization of different supplemental benefits; all aspects of MA marketing and consumer decision-making; care quality and outcomes, including value-based care arrangements and health equity; and special populations such as individuals dually eligible for Medicare and Medicaid, individuals with end stage renal disease (ESRD), and other enrollees with complex conditions. Comments are due within 120 days of the publication of this notice, which is scheduled for January 30, 2024.
